Small Business Caucus Meeting Across State

INDIANAPOLIS (AP): A bipartisan group of state lawmakers is planning to meet around the state to discuss small business issues. Democratic Representative Terri Austin and Republican Senator Carlin Yoder say they understand small businesses have different needs from the state's larger operations. Small businesses employ 1.2 million Indiana residents.
